Abstract
Hepatitis B virus (HBV) and hepatitis C virus (HCV) infect a significant number of individuals globally and their extra-hepatic manifestations, including glomerular disease, are well established. Additionally, liver disease-associated IgA nephropathy is the leading cause of secondary IgA nephropathy with disease course varying from asymptomatic urinary abnormalities to progressive kidney injury. Herein we provide an updated review on the epidemiology, pathogenesis, clinical manifestations, and treatment of HBV- and HCV-related glomerulonephritis as well as IgA nephropathy in patients with liver disease. The most common HBV-related glomerulonephritis is membranous nephropathy, although membranoproliferative glomerulonephritis and podocytopathies have been described. The best described HCV-related glomerulonephritis is cryoglobulinemic glomerulonephritis occurring in about 30% of patients with mixed cryoglobulinemic vasculitis. The mainstay of treatment for HBV-GN and HCV-GN is antiviral therapy, with significant improvement in outcomes since the emergence of the direct-acting antivirals. However, cases with severe pathology and/or a more aggressive disease trajectory can be offered a course of immunosuppression, commonly anti-CD20 therapy, particularly in the case of cryoglobulinemic glomerulonephritis.

Abstract
The infection caused by the hepatitis C virus (HCV) is a significant global health concern. The prevailing genotype of HCV in Egypt is 4a, commonly referred to as GT-4a. A significant proportion exceeding 50% of patients infected with HCV experience extrahepatic manifestations (EHMs), encompassing a diverse range of clinical presentations. These manifestations, including essential mixed cryoglobulinemia (MC), can serve as initial and solitary indicators of the disease. The complete understanding of the pathogenesis of EHM remains unclear, with autoimmune phenomena being recognized as the primary causative factor. In this study, we examined the predictive significance of T-cell subpopulations in relation to the occurrence and prognosis of cryoglobulinemia in HCV patients. A total of 450 CHC genotype four treatment naïve patients were enrolled in this analytic cross-sectional study after thorough clinical, laboratory, and radiological examinations. All patients underwent laboratory investigations, including testing for cryoglobulin antibodies and measurements of CD4 and CD8 levels; two groups were described according to their test results: Group 1 consists of patients who have tested positive for cryoglobulin antibodies and Group 2 consists of patients who have tested negative for cryoglobulin antibodies. The exclusion criteria encompassed individuals with HIV infection or chronic HBV infection. Additionally, pelvi-abdominal ultrasonography was performed. Our study included 450 treatment naïve CHC patients (59% male, mean age 50.8 years). The patients were categorized according to their cryoglobulin antibodys test results into two groups: group A, CHC patients with cryoglobulin antibodies (Abs) negative (364 patients), and group B, CHC patients with cryoglobulin Ab positive (86 patients). Group B demonstrated a higher average age, elevated international normalized ratio, more prolonged duration of HCV infection, lower albumin, higher alanine aminotransferase, higher aspartate aminotransferase, higher bilirubin, lower CD8, lower CD4, and lower CD4:CD8 ratio. In contrast, 27 out of 86 (31.40%) patients in group B had symptoms; 85.8% had purpura and arthralgia, 74.3% had paresthesias, 86.7% had weakness, and 12.2% had non-Hodgkin's lymphoma. The levels of CD4 and CD8 were found to be decreased in chronic HCV patients with MC. T-cell subpopulation serves as a reliable indicator for assessing the prevalence and prognosis of MC in individuals with genotype 4 chronic hepatitis C. Abstract
OBJECTIVES To investigate the clinical and laboratory patterns of HCV-unrelated cryoglobulinaemic vasculitis (CV), and the factors influencing its outcome. METHODS Prospective study of all anti-HCV and HCV-RNA negative patients with CV who have been observed since January 2004 in 17 centres participating in the Italian Group for the Study of Cryoglobulinaemias (GISC). RESULTS 175 enrolled were followed up for 677 person-years. The associated conditions were primary Sjögren's syndrome (21.1%), SLE (10.9%), other autoimmune disorders (10.9%), lymphoproliferative diseases (6.8%), solid tumours (2.3%) and HBsAg positivity (8.6%), whereas 69 patients (39.4%) had essential CV. There were significant differences in age (p<0.001), gender (p=0.002), the presence of purpura (p=0.005), arthralgia (p=0.009), liver abnormalities (p<0.001), sicca syndrome (p<0.001), lymphadenopathy (p=0.003), splenomegaly (p=0.002), and rheumatoid factor titres (p<0.001) among these groups. Type II mixed cryoglobulins were present in 96 cases (54.9%) and were independently associated with purpura and fatigue (odds ratio [OR]4.3; 95% confidence interval [CI] 1.8-10.2; p=0.001; and OR2.8; 95%CI 1.3-6.3; p=0.012). Thirty-one patients died during follow-up, a mortality rate of 46/1000 person-years. Older age (for each additional year, adjusted hazard ratio [aHR] 1.13; 95%CI 1.06-1.20; p<0.001), male gender (aHR 3.45; 95%CI 1.27-9.40; p=0.015), type II MCG (aHR 3.31; 95%CI 0.09-1.38; p=0.047) and HBsAg positivity (aHR 7.84; 95%CI 1.20-36.04; p=0.008) were independently associated with greater mortality. CONCLUSIONS HCV-unrelated CV is a multifaceted and often disabling disorder. The associated conditions influence its clinical severity, giving rise to significantly different clinical and laboratory profiles and outcomes.

Abstract
Type I cryoglobulinemia vasculitis (CryoVas) is considered a life-threatening condition; however, data on the characteristics and outcome are scarce. To analyze the presentation, prognosis, and efficacy and safety of treatments of type I CryoVas, we conducted a French nationwide survey that included 64 patients with type I CryoVas between January 1995 and July 2010: 28 patients with monoclonal gammopathy of unknown significance (MGUS) and 36 with hematologic malignancy.Type I monoclonal CryoVas was characterized by severe cutaneous involvement (necrosis and ulcers) in almost half the patients and high serum cryoglobulin levels, contrasting with a lower frequency of glomerulonephritis than expected. The 1-, 3-, 5-, and 10-year survival rates were 97%, 94%, 94%, and 87%, respectively. Compared to MGUS, type I CryoVas related to hematologic malignancy tended to be associated with a poorer prognosis. Therapeutic regimens based on alkylating agents, rituximab, thalidomide or lenalinomide, and bortezomib showed similar efficacy on vasculitis manifestations, with clinical response rates from 80% to 86%.Data from the CryoVas survey show that the prognosis of type I CryoVas does not seem to be as poor as previously suggested. Besides alkylating agents, the use of regimens based on rituximab, thalidomide or lenalinomide, and bortezomib are interesting alternative options, although the exact role of each strategy remains to be defined.

Abstract
HCV (hepatitis C virus) chronic hepatitis has become one the most expensive diseases for public health systems all over the world in the past 10-20 years, a real epidemic, the second most frequent, after hepatitis B virus infection. Due to the complex manifestations, one may consider HCV infection as a "systemic" disease. Mixed cryoglobulinemia (MC) is the most common extrahepatic manifestation of HCV infection, but cryoglobulinemic vasculitis (CV) is considered to be relatively sparse although prevalence studies are needed. Presence of serum cryoglobulins is essential for MC diagnosis, but serum levels do not correlate with the disease activity or prognosis. MC can be defined as a B lymphocyte proliferation disease being characterized by polyclonal activation and antibody synthesis. Evolution to lymphoma should be considered continuous but also other infectious, environmental or genetic factors could be involved. The t (14.18) translocation and Bcl-2 activation in B lymphocytes, B cell-activating factor (BAFF), E2-CD81 interaction, immunoregulatory T CD4+CD25(high) + lymphocytes and type III IFNs might play an important role in MC and lymphoma evolution in HCV patients.

Abstract
Mixed cryoglobulinemia (MC), type II and type III, refers to the presence of circulating cryoprecipitable immune complexes in the serum and manifests clinically by a classical triad of purpura, weakness and arthralgias. It is considered to be a rare disorder, but its true prevalence remains unknown. The disease is more common in Southern Europe than in Northern Europe or Northern America. The prevalence of 'essential' MC is reported as approximately 1:100,000 (with a female-to-male ratio 3:1), but this term is now used to refer to a minority of MC patients only. MC is characterized by variable organ involvement including skin lesions (orthostatic purpura, ulcers), chronic hepatitis, membranoproliferative glomerulonephritis, peripheral neuropathy, diffuse vasculitis, and, less frequently, interstitial lung involvement and endocrine disorders. Some patients may develop lymphatic and hepatic malignancies, usually as a late complication. MC may be associated with numerous infectious or immunological diseases. When isolated, MC may represent a distinct disease, the so-called 'essential' MC. The etiopathogenesis of MC is not completely understood. Hepatitis C virus (HCV) infection is suggested to play a causative role, with the contribution of genetic and/or environmental factors. Moreover, MC may be associated with other infectious agents or immunological disorders, such as human immunodeficiency virus (HIV) infection or primary Sjögren's syndrome. Diagnosis is based on clinical and laboratory findings. Circulating mixed cryoglobulins, low C4 levels and orthostatic skin purpura are the hallmarks of the disease. Leukocytoclastic vasculitis involving medium- and, more often, small-sized blood vessels is the typical pathological finding, easily detectable by means of skin biopsy of recent vasculitic lesions. Differential diagnoses include a wide range of systemic, infectious and neoplastic disorders, mainly autoimmune hepatitis, Sjögren's syndrome, polyarthritis, and B-cell lymphomas. The first-line treatment of MC should focus on eradication of HCV by combined interferon-ribavirin treatment. Pathogenetic treatments (immunosuppressors, corticosteroids, and/or plasmapheresis) should be tailored to each patient according to the progression and severity of the clinical manifestations. Long-term monitoring is recommended in all MC patients to assure timely diagnosis and treatment of the life-threatening complications. The overall prognosis is poorer in patients with renal disease, liver failure, lymphoproliferative disease and malignancies.

Abstract
Mixed cryoglobulinemia (MC) are cryoprecipitable immunocomplexes. In type II MC, a combination of polyclonal and monoclonal immunoglobulins is found, whereas in type III a combination of polyclonal immunoglobulins is detected. MC is usually associated with hepatitis C (HCV) infection as has been found in studies that have been performed in countries with a high prevalence of HCV. Because HCV has an extremely low prevalence in the Netherlands (<0.1% of the population), we wondered whether HCV is also associated with MC in our regional referral center. To answer this question, we tested consecutive patients with type II MC for HCV antibodies and for HCV-mRNA by polymerase chain reaction (PCR). Between January 2000 and June 2005, 22 patients tested positive for type II MC. Seven patients had essential MC, 2 patients had MC due to a lymphoproliferative disease, 10 patients had MC in the context of a systemic autoimmune disease, and 3 patients had MC without a clear diagnosis. HCV antibodies were not detected in any of the 22 patients. Also, all samples tested negative for HCV-mRNA. During follow-up none of these patients developed an HCV infection. In summary, the estimated occurrence of HCV in 60-90% of patients with MC is not found in our region where MC is only infrequently associated with HCV. In a substantial proportion of our patients a really "essential MC" is observed. A search for yet unknown etiological factors is clearly needed in these patients, who frequently have severe renal involvement warranting aggressive immunosuppressive therapy.

Abstract
CONTEXT Hepatitis C virus (HCV) infection causes liver cancer and cirrhosis and may also increase the risk of other tumors, particularly hematopoietic malignancies and thyroid cancer. Previous studies have been too small to adequately assess these risks. OBJECTIVE To test the hypothesis that HCV infection is associated with increased risk for hematological malignancies, related lymphoproliferative disorders, and thyroid cancer. DESIGN, SETTING, AND PATIENTS A retrospective cohort study of users of US Veterans Affairs health care facilities from 1997-2004, which included 146,394 patients infected with HCV who had at least 2 visits with a diagnostic code for HCV infection, and 572,293 patients uninfected with HCV. To assemble the HCV-uninfected cohort, we randomly selected up to 4 patients per patient infected with HCV from all veterans who matched on age, sex, and baseline visit date and type (inpatient or outpatient). Individuals with human immunodeficiency virus were excluded. MAIN OUTCOME MEASURES Risks of hematopoietic malignancies, related lymphoproliferative precursor diseases, and thyroid cancer, adjusting for selection factors, race, era of military service, and use of medical services. RESULTS The mean (SD) age of the patients was 52 (8) years, and 97% were men. Risks for non-Hodgkin lymphoma (n = 1359), Waldenström macroglobulinemia (n = 165), and cryoglobulinemia (n = 551) were increased with HCV infection (adjusted hazard ratio [HR], 1.28; 95% confidence interval [CI], 1.12-1.45; adjusted HR, 2.76; 95% CI, 2.01-3.79; and adjusted HR, 3.98; 95% CI, 3.36-4.72; respectively). We found no significantly increased risk for other hematological malignancies. Although thyroiditis risk was slightly increased, risk for thyroid cancer (n = 320) was not (adjusted HR, 0.72; 95% CI, 0.52-0.99). Adjusted P values for non-Hodgkin lymphoma, Waldenström macroglobulinemia, cryoglobulinemia, and thyroiditis were all <.0038, the Bonferroni threshold for statistical significance considering multiple comparisons. CONCLUSIONS Hepatitis C virus infection confers a 20% to 30% increased risk of non-Hodgkin lymphoma overall, and a 3-fold higher risk of Waldenström macroglobulinemia, a low-grade lymphoma. Risks were also increased for cryoglobulinemia. These results support an etiological role for HCV in causing lymphoproliferation and causing non-Hodgkin lymphoma.

Abstract
BACKGROUND AND OBJECTIVE Cryoglobulinaemic neuropathy (CN) is probably common, as it is usually related to HCV infection. The aim of this study was to delineate the clinical spectrum of CN in a large series and to investigate the factors influencing its expression. METHODS Seventy one consecutive patients (12 men, 59 women), diagnosed as having CN on the basis of clinical features of neuropathy, clinical and serological findings of mixed cryoglobulinaemia, and exclusion criteria, were identified during a six year period. All patients underwent clinical examination, and electrophysiological and laboratory investigations. RESULTS Results of the patients with "pure" CN (n = 54) and those with comorbidities (n = 17) were evaluated separately. Of the former 76% had sensory neuropathy (including selective small fibre sensory neuropathy (SFSN) in 14 patients), 15% had sensorimotor polyneuropathy, and 9% had mononeuritis multiplex. The pattern of distribution was similar in the patients with comorbidities. In 30/54 patients, CN was the first manifestation of cryoglobulinaemia. Patients with mild cryoglobulinaemic syndrome had sensory neuropathy more frequently than patients with active syndrome (p < 0.001), in particular SFSN (p < 0.001). The latter group had more severe features, with significantly more cases of reduced or absent motor (p = 0.028) and sensory action potentials (p < 0.001), and a tendency towards higher Rankin scores (p = 0.06). CONCLUSIONS Sensory neuropathy, often in the form of SFSN, is by far the commonest form of CN. Cryoglobulinaemia should be vigorously investigated in the diagnosis of sensory neuropathy, especially in older women. Activity of the cryoglobulinaemic syndrome is a major factor influencing the clinical expression and severity of CN.

Abstract
BACKGROUND Mixed cryoglobulinemia (MC) is a systemic vasculitis secondary to circulating immune complex deposition in the small vessels. In the overwhelming majority of patients, hepatitis C virus (HCV) infection represents the triggering factor of the disease. MC is characterized by multiple organ involvement, mainly skin, liver, renal, peripheral nerves, and less frequently by widespread vasculitis and cancer. OBJECTIVES To investigate the demographic, clinical, serologic features, and survival in a large series of MC patients. METHODS The study included 231 MC patients recruited between 1972 and 2001 at the Rheumatology Unit of the University of Pisa. All patients underwent wide clinicoserologic and virologic assessment. Cumulative survival rates were computed by the Kaplan-Meier method; moreover, the prognostic relevance of the main variables was investigated by Cox model analysis. RESULTS In 92% of cases, the presence of HCV infection was demonstrated (anti-HCV antibody, 92%; HCV RNA, 90%), whereas hepatitis B virus (HBV) represented the possible causative agent in only 1.8% of patients (HBV DNA). Clinically, the MC syndrome followed a relatively benign clinical course in over 50% of cases, whereas a moderate-severe clinical course was observed in one third of patients whose prognosis was severely affected by renal and/or liver failure. In a limited, but significant, percentage (15%) of individuals, the disease was complicated by a malignancy, ie, B-cell lymphoma, and less frequently by hepatocellular carcinoma, or thyroid cancer. The survival study by the Kaplan-Meier method revealed a significantly lower cumulative 10th-year survival, calculated from time of diagnosis, in MC patients compared with expected death in the age- and sex-matched general population. Moreover, significantly lower survival rates were observed in males and in subjects with renal involvement. The multivariate analysis by the Cox proportional hazard regression model further supported the above findings: an increased mortality risk of 98% was observed for male gender (male/female hazard ratio, 1.978) and of 197% in patients with, compared with those without, renal involvement (hazard ratio, 2.967). At the end of the follow-up, 97 patients were deceased, and in 79 of 97 patients, the causes of death were ascertained: nephropathy (33%), malignancies (23%), liver involvement (13%), and diffuse vasculitis (13%) were the most frequent causes of death. CONCLUSIONS Careful patient monitoring is recommended for a timely diagnosis of life-threatening MC complications, mainly nephropathy, widespread vasculitis, and B-cell lymphoma or other malignancies.

Abstract
Hepatitis C virus (HCV) affects 1.8% of the American population, and approximately 38% of patients with HCV will manifest symptoms of at least 1 extrahepatic manifestation during the illness. Renal disease, neuropathy, lymphoma, and Sjögren syndrome with or without mixed cryoglobulinemia are all strongly associated with HCV infection. Porphyria cutanea tarda and diabetes have also been linked to HCV. Most extrahepatic manifestations of chronic HCV infection are immunological, and the chronic infection seems to be necessary for their development. The molecular study of the unique way in which the HCV virus interacts with the human immune system is beginning to provide plausible explanations of the pathogenic role of HCV in some of these syndromes, but many pathogenetic links remain completely obscure.

Abstract
Approximately 40% of patients with chronic hepatitis C virus (HCV) infection develop detectable serum cryoglobulins or cryoprecipitates (CP), although most do not show clinical or physical signs of syndromic cryoglobulinemia. Although association of HCV with the extrahepatic complications of cryoglobulinemia is widely recognized, the relationship of cryoglobulinemia with liver disease is unclear. We wished to study the relationship between CP and cirrhosis and to determine whether the development of CP is a true covariate for progressive liver disease or a confounding variable that impacts cirrhosis because of patient age, duration of disease, or differences in gender. We undertook a meta-analysis of 19 studies published between 1994 and 2001. The incidence of cirrhosis was compared in patients with and without CP after logistic regression adjustments for accepted risk factors for progressive liver disease, including age, gender, and estimated duration of disease (EDD). A total of 2,323 patients with chronic hepatitis C were identified, with 1,022 (44%) having detectable CP. Cirrhosis was present in 40% of patients with CP but only 17% of patients without CP (total Chi;(2) = 141.69, P <.001). After adjusting for age, gender, and estimated duration of disease by logistic regression, the combined odds ratio for incidence of cirrhosis in patients CP positive versus CP negative was 4.87, (95% CI: 3.32, 7.15), indicating a highly significant association between cirrhosis and cryoglobulinemia. In conclusion, cryoglobulins may be a useful prognostic indicator for increased risk of cirrhosis with chronic hepatitis C.

Abstract
OBJECTIVE Circumstances predisposing hepatitis C virus (HCV)-infected patients to develop mixed cryoglobulinemia (MC), which may manifest as a small-vessel systemic vasculitis (MC vasculitis), remain unclear. Previous studies have failed to demonstrate a clear role of either viral factors (genotype, viral load) or host factors (lymphocytes or immunoglobulin subsets). This study was undertaken to examine a possible role of HLA class II alleles in HCV-associated MC. METHODS One hundred fifty-eight HCV-infected patients, of whom 76 had MC (56 with type II MC and 20 with type III MC) and 82 did not have MC, were studied prospectively. MC vasculitis was noted in 35 HCV-infected patients with type II IgMkappa-containing cryoglobulins. HLA-DRB1 and HLA-DQB1 polymorphism was analyzed by hybridization using allele-specific oligonucleotides, after gene amplification. The odds ratio (OR) was calculated with Woolf's method. Then, using multivariate analysis, demographic, biologic, immunologic, virologic, and liver histologic factors associated with the presence of MC and MC vasculitis were investigated. RESULTS HLA-DR11 was significantly more frequent in patients with type II MC than in those without MC (41.1% versus 17.1%; OR 3.4, corrected P [Pcorr] = 0.017), regardless of the presence of vasculitis accompanying the MC (37.1% of those with MC vasculitis, 34.1% of those with MC but no vasculitis). HLA-DR7 was less frequent in HCV-infected patients with MC than in those without MC (13.2% versus 30.5%; OR 0.34, P = 0.012, Pcorr not significant), with a particularly lower frequency in those with type II MC and those with MC vasculitis (12.5% and 8.6%, respectively). There was no significant difference in HLA-DQB1 distribution between the different patient groups. By univariate and multivariate analysis, HLA-DR11 was the only positive predictive factor, besides female sex and advanced age, for the presence of MC and HCV-associated MC vasculitis (OR 2.58). CONCLUSION Our results indicate that the presence of the DR11 phenotype is associated with a significantly increased risk for the development of type II MC in patients with chronic HCV infection. In contrast, HLA-DR7 appears to protect against the production of type II MC. These results suggest that the host's immune response genes may play a role in the pathogenesis of HCV-associated MC.
